Latest Patents
Hans-Juergen Fleishmann holds a patent for a blow mold array, a stretch blow molding machine, and a method for molding plastic preforms into plastic containers. This innovative technique utilizes a blow mold assembly, which includes a blow mold unit retained on a blow mold holder element via negative pressure. This method enhances the efficiency and effectiveness of producing plastic containers, marking a notable advancement in manufacturing processes.
